What Factors Influence Goat Meat Price Per Pound?

Several factors contribute to the fluctuating price of goat meat per pound. These include:

  • Location: Geographic location plays a significant role. Prices in urban areas tend to be higher than in rural areas due to transportation costs and increased demand. Regional variations also exist, depending on local farming practices and supply chains. For example, goat meat may be more readily available and therefore cheaper in areas with a strong tradition of goat farming.

  • Breed: Different breeds of goats produce meat with varying qualities and prices. Some breeds are known for their leaner meat, while others are prized for their flavor and tenderness. These characteristics influence the market value.

  • Type of Cut: Similar to beef or lamb, different cuts of goat meat command different prices. Tenderloin and other premium cuts are generally more expensive than less desirable cuts like shanks or shoulder.

  • Seasonality: Like many agricultural products, goat meat prices can fluctuate throughout the year depending on seasonal availability. Prices might be higher during periods of reduced supply or increased demand.

  • Demand: Increased demand, often due to cultural celebrations or dietary trends, can drive up goat meat prices. Conversely, lower demand can lead to lower prices.

  • Farming Practices: The farming methods employed affect the cost. Organically raised goats, or those raised under specific welfare standards, may fetch a higher price per pound.

How Much Does Goat Meat Cost Per Pound?

Providing an exact price per pound is impossible due to the factors mentioned above. However, a reasonable range can be estimated. Generally, you can expect to pay anywhere from $5 to $15 per pound, though prices can sometimes fall outside this range.

The lower end of the spectrum usually reflects less desirable cuts or purchases from farms or butchers with lower overhead costs. The higher end often represents premium cuts, organically raised goat, or purchases from specialty stores.

Where to Buy Goat Meat and Get the Best Price?

Several options exist for buying goat meat:

  • Local Farmers Markets: Often a great place to find fresh, locally sourced goat meat at competitive prices. You can also directly engage with the farmer, learning about the breed and farming practices.

  • Butchers: Local butchers specializing in goat meat can provide high-quality cuts and offer advice on cooking and preparation.

  • Grocery Stores: While not always the cheapest option, larger grocery stores increasingly offer goat meat, providing convenience for busy shoppers. Check ethnic grocery stores for potentially wider selections and more affordable prices.

  • Online Retailers: Several online retailers specialize in meat delivery, potentially offering a wide variety of goat meat cuts. However, factor in shipping costs when comparing prices.

What Are the Benefits of Eating Goat Meat?

Goat meat is a lean, healthy protein source with a relatively lower fat content compared to other red meats like beef. It's also a good source of iron and other essential nutrients. Increasingly, consumers are drawn to its unique flavor and are seeking out more sustainable and ethical meat choices.
